Icy highways leave drivers stuck in Mississippi as freezing US temperatures persist
AI Summary
A severe cold snap is gripping the Eastern United States, causing widespread disruption and hardship. Icy highways have stranded drivers in Mississippi, while subfreezing temperatures are expected to extend as far south as Florida. In Nashville, Tennessee, thousands remain without power following a major ice storm, leaving residents without heat or electricity. Some families in Mississippi have been without electricity since Sunday, relying on gas and lanterns for heat and light. The persisting winter conditions are also threatening the Atlantic coast with another snowstorm. The events occurred around January 27, 2026.
